    With the first overall pick, the Jacksonville Jaguars select Travon Walker, EDGE, Georgia

    Part of this is because we've taken Hutch, Neal, and Ikem. Travon is the last one under consideration so lol.

    Walker is arguably the best athlete in the draft. His upside is a regular All-Pro game-wrecker. It's hard to draw an accurate comparison for him because of his role at Georgia and what he excels at is usually something most prospects need work at. He's an elite run stopper but was very rarely tasked with being a pass rusher. He's the riskiest pick the Jags can make at #1 but he also has the highest upside of anyone on their board. Would I do this? No. Would I be mad about it? Also no.
